Transaction 65a7316f7ebf31bc20904ca55f180f5aff77dfa6920fa414cbaedc9a72a75cf9

1 Input
2 Outputs
  • 65a7316f7ebf31bc20904ca55f180f5aff77dfa6920fa414cbaedc9a72a75cf9:0
  • value  1278116
    address  31pvcuPWAYG9uxwijkxn9KYfcy7Kt4opbk
  • 65a7316f7ebf31bc20904ca55f180f5aff77dfa6920fa414cbaedc9a72a75cf9:1
  • value  15107653
    address  18bwMR7ci8BqbXziUJQNn5cHh7ZbjwZokN